Understanding Tax Deductions



Numerous taxpayers may locate themselves bewildered by the intricacies of tax reductions, yet recognizing these important components is crucial for maximizing potential savings. Tax obligation deductions reduce gross income, therefore lowering the general tax obligation liability for individuals and businesses. Acquainting oneself with the different sorts of deductions offered can significantly enhance one's capability to optimize tax obligation returns.




Reductions can be categorized right into itemized and standard reductions. The conventional reduction supplies a set reduction in gross income, while itemized reductions permit taxpayers to specify specific expenditures, such as mortgage rate of interest, state tax obligations, and philanthropic contributions. Taxpayers must analyze which option generates the greatest benefit, as selecting the appropriate reduction approach can result in considerable savings.


Taxpayers ought to also stay informed about changes in tax legislations that may impact eligible deductions, as these can vary every year. By properly passing through the landscape of tax obligation deductions, individuals can disclose the capacity for a more positive tax obligation result and protected higher economic benefits.


Discovering Tax Credit Ratings



Tax obligation credit reports represent one more remarkable avenue for taxpayers to lower their total tax obligation liability, enhancing the advantages got from deductions. Unlike deductions, which reduced taxed income, tax credit scores supply a dollar-for-dollar reduction of the actual tax obligation owed. This distinction makes tax obligation credit ratings particularly important for people seeking to optimize their cost savings.


There are 2 main sorts of tax credit ratings: refundable and nonrefundable. Nonrefundable debts can minimize your tax liability to zero however not listed below that amount, while refundable credit ratings can cause a reimbursement if the credit histories surpass the tax obligation owed. Instances of generally claimed tax credit scores include the Earned Revenue Tax Obligation Debt (EITC), the Kid Tax Obligation Credit history, and education-related credit ratings like the American Chance Credit.


Eligibility demands for these credit scores can vary significantly, commonly based upon income, submitting standing, and specific situations. Taxpayers need to thoroughly evaluate the requirements connected with each credit scores to establish they assert all advantages for which they certify. By purposefully utilizing available tax credit scores, people can enhance their tax returns, ultimately resulting in significant financial savings and possibly larger reimbursements.
